How To Fix /SCWM/MEDI015 - Packaging specification cannot be considered for PO &1 item &2


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: /SCWM/MEDI -

  • Message number: 015

  • Message text: Packaging specification cannot be considered for PO &1 item &2

    The SAP error message /SCWM/MEDI015 Packaging specification cannot be considered for PO &1 item &2 typically occurs in the context of the Extended Warehouse Management (EWM) module when there is an issue with the packaging specifications related to a Purchase Order (PO) item. Here’s a breakdown of the potential causes, solutions, and related information for this error:

    Causes:

    1. Missing Packaging Specification: The packaging specification for the specific item in the PO may not be defined in the system.
    2. Incompatible Packaging Specification: The packaging specification may not be compatible with the characteristics of the item (e.g., dimensions, weight).
    3. Incorrect Item Master Data: The item master data may not be set up correctly, leading to issues in determining the appropriate packaging.
    4. PO Item Status: The status of the PO item may prevent the system from considering the packaging specification (e.g., if the item is blocked or not yet released).
    5. Configuration Issues: There may be configuration issues in the EWM settings related to packaging specifications.

    Solutions:

    1. Check Packaging Specifications:

      • Navigate to the packaging specification in the system and ensure that it is defined for the specific item in question.
      • Verify that the packaging specification is active and correctly configured.
    2. Review Item Master Data:

      • Check the material master data for the item in question to ensure that all relevant fields (like dimensions, weight, etc.) are filled out correctly.
      • Ensure that the item is set up for the correct plant and storage location.
    3. Validate PO Item Status:

      • Review the status of the PO item to ensure it is not blocked or in a status that would prevent processing.
    4. Configuration Review:

      • Consult with your SAP EWM configuration team to ensure that the settings related to packaging specifications are correctly configured.
      • Check if there are any specific rules or conditions that might be affecting the packaging determination process.
    5. Testing:

      • If changes are made, test the scenario again to see if the error persists.
      • You may also want to create a test PO with a different item that has a valid packaging specification to see if the issue is isolated to a specific item.

    Related Information:

    • Transaction Codes: You may use transaction codes like MM03 (Display Material), ME23N (Display Purchase Order), and /SCWM/PRD (Product Data) to check the relevant data.
